I’ve experimented with Mono Black both in the late 90’s and as my starter EDH deck when I came back to MtG pre-pandemic. Azorius has been a good fit when it came to being on the same field with CEDH players and their above Level 9 decks (yay power level discussions and such for Rule 0). This would be my third time back using the Partner Pairing of [[Tymna the Weaver]] + [[Malcolm, Keen-Eyed Navigator]], let's see if I learned anything.\n\n “The Finest” Board State:\n- “Metal Fist Terrorists” : (Needs these cards) [[Grafdigger's Cage]], [[Grand Abolisher]], [[Siren Stormtamer]], [[Unsettled Mariner]], [[Orcish Bowmasters]], [[Opposition Agent]], [[Delney, Streetwise Lookout]], [[Rev, Tithe Extractor]] + [[Teferi, Time Raveler]]. End Goal: There is only one combo on the setlist and everyone is such a QuickShot these days (wanting to end the game by turn 2 or 3). These delightful Semi-Stax pieces are for those Opponents who like to: -Search their Decks. -Draw. Or -Other annoying things while the main villain comes out with the Combo!\n\n“Beats by ESPER Lounge” End Game:\n- “Rhymes Like Dimes” Copiers + Assists : (Needs these cards) [[Valley Floodcaller]] as a Flash Enabler and [[Mockingbird]], [[Flesh Duplicate]], [[Phyrexian Metamorph]] as any new Thassa as insurance in 99 in case they wanna get froggy! End Goal: Damn, Opps didn't want you to win normally? Well why not try during their End Step?!?\n- “DOOMSDAY” The End : (Needs these cards) [[Doomsday]] + [[Thassa's Oracle]] utilizing any three other devotion to U on board. Choices include: [[Malcolm, Keen-Eyed Navigator]], [[The Reality Chip]], [[Teferi, Time Raveler]], [[Siren Stormtamer]], [[Unsettled Mariner]]. Use Necro to find the copiers above and to copy Thassa again or for the first time!!\n- “Tick, Tick…” Hit it again : (Needs these cards) [[Thassa's Oracle]] using: [[Demonic Consultation]] or [[Tainted Pact]]. End Goal: You know the combo, you love the back up: It’s Thassa’s Oracle!! (With their Copiers as backup, see “Rhymes Like Dimes”!)
